Cancel
Showing results for 
Show  only  | Search instead for 
Did you mean: 

fitbit api stopped returning data

attempted to call 

 

https://api.fitbit.com/1/user/-/activities/steps/date/today/1y.json

and i got sucess. however, after 2-3 more attempts at debugging, the api stoped returning data. and the error it keeps returning (after successful calls) is a invalid redirect_url error. i tried switching my app to https://localhost/ in the settings and in my postman / other fitbit calls to see if I can get a 4xx or 5xx error... and just keep getting the invalid redirect url error...

 

what the heck is going on? did i some how exceed the max calls per hour? and if so why is it not returning some other error rather then a invalid redirect url error. if there is something else going on, (blocked app for following rules, etc) ?

 

 

Best Answer
0 Votes
7 REPLIES 7

So update on this... I noticed in the API docs for the call i am using https://dev.fitbit.com/build/reference/web-api/activity/  state that...

 

"Even if you provide earlier dates in the request, the response will retrieve only data since the user's join date or the first log entry date for the requested collection."

 

 But when I made calls to the resource via https://api.fitbit.com/1/user/-/activities/steps/date/today/1m.json

 

it returned 365 entries... I did not start using a fitbit to log data since Thursday January 11th 2018. below is the returned json with some ending entries removed for length... ut as you can see this endpoint also returns data that makes the above entry false as it returns EVERYTHING regardless of if they started using FitBit before a certain date or not. 

 

Whats going on and can you please help me figure stuff out so i can get this returning data again?

 

 

{"activities-steps":[{"dateTime":"2017-01-30","value":"0"},{"dateTime":"2017-01-31","value":"0"},{"dateTime":"2017-02-01","value":"0"},{"dateTime":"2017-02-02","value":"0"},{"dateTime":"2017-02-03","value":"0"},{"dateTime":"2017-02-04","value":"0"},{"dateTime":"2017-02-05","value":"0"},{"dateTime":"2017-02-06","value":"0"},{"dateTime":"2017-02-07","value":"0"},{"dateTime":"2017-02-08","value":"0"},{"dateTime":"2017-02-09","value":"0"},{"dateTime":"2017-02-10","value":"0"},
{"dateTime":"2017-02-11","value":"0"},{"dateTime":"2017-02-12","value":"0"},{"dateTime":"2017-02-13","value":"0"},{"dateTime":"2017-02-14","value":"0"},{"dateTime":"2017-02-15","value":"0"},{"dateTime":"2017-02-16","value":"0"},{"dateTime":"2017-02-17","value":"0"},{"dateTime":"2017-02-18","value":"0"},{"dateTime":"2017-02-19","value":"0"},{"dateTime":"2017-02-20","value":"0"},
{"dateTime":"2017-02-21","value":"0"},{"dateTime":"2017-02-22","value":"0"},{"dateTime":"2017-02-23","value":"0"},{"dateTime":"2017-02-24","value":"0"},{"dateTime":"2017-02-25","value":"0"},{"dateTime":"2017-02-26","value":"0"},{"dateTime":"2017-02-27","value":"0"},{"dateTime":"2017-02-28","value":"0"},
{"dateTime":"2017-03-01","value":"0"},{"dateTime":"2017-03-02","value":"0"},{"dateTime":"2017-03-03","value":"0"},{"dateTime":"2017-03-04","value":"0"},{"dateTime":"2017-03-05","value":"0"},{"dateTime":"2017-03-06","value":"0"},{"dateTime":"2017-03-07","value":"0"},{"dateTime":"2017-03-08","value":"0"},{"dateTime":"2017-03-09","value":"0"},{"dateTime":"2017-03-10","value":"0"},
{"dateTime":"2017-03-11","value":"0"},{"dateTime":"2017-03-12","value":"0"},{"dateTime":"2017-03-13","value":"0"},{"dateTime":"2017-03-14","value":"0"},{"dateTime":"2017-03-15","value":"0"},{"dateTime":"2017-03-16","value":"0"},{"dateTime":"2017-03-17","value":"0"},{"dateTime":"2017-03-18","value":"0"},{"dateTime":"2017-03-19","value":"0"},{"dateTime":"2017-03-20","value":"0"},
{"dateTime":"2017-03-21","value":"0"},{"dateTime":"2017-03-22","value":"0"},{"dateTime":"2017-03-23","value":"0"},{"dateTime":"2017-03-24","value":"0"},{"dateTime":"2017-03-25","value":"0"},{"dateTime":"2017-03-26","value":"0"},{"dateTime":"2017-03-27","value":"0"},{"dateTime":"2017-03-28","value":"0"},{"dateTime":"2017-03-29","value":"0"},{"dateTime":"2017-03-30","value":"0"},{"dateTime":"2017-03-31","value":"0"},
{"dateTime":"2017-04-01","value":"0"},{"dateTime":"2017-04-02","value":"0"},{"dateTime":"2017-04-03","value":"0"},{"dateTime":"2017-04-04","value":"0"},{"dateTime":"2017-04-05","value":"0"},{"dateTime":"2017-04-06","value":"0"},{"dateTime":"2017-04-07","value":"0"},{"dateTime":"2017-04-08","value":"0"},{"dateTime":"2017-04-09","value":"0"},{"dateTime":"2017-04-10","value":"0"},
{"dateTime":"2017-04-11","value":"0"},{"dateTime":"2017-04-12","value":"0"},{"dateTime":"2017-04-13","value":"0"},{"dateTime":"2017-04-14","value":"0"},{"dateTime":"2017-04-15","value":"0"},{"dateTime":"2017-04-16","value":"0"},{"dateTime":"2017-04-17","value":"0"},{"dateTime":"2017-04-18","value":"0"},{"dateTime":"2017-04-19","value":"0"},{"dateTime":"2017-04-20","value":"0"},
{"dateTime":"2017-04-21","value":"0"},{"dateTime":"2017-04-22","value":"0"},{"dateTime":"2017-04-23","value":"0"},{"dateTime":"2017-04-24","value":"0"},{"dateTime":"2017-04-25","value":"0"},{"dateTime":"2017-04-26","value":"0"},{"dateTime":"2017-04-27","value":"0"},{"dateTime":"2017-04-28","value":"0"},{"dateTime":"2017-04-29","value":"0"},{"dateTime":"2017-04-30","value":"0"},
{"dateTime":"2017-05-01","value":"0"},{"dateTime":"2017-05-02","value":"0"},{"dateTime":"2017-05-03","value":"0"},{"dateTime":"2017-05-04","value":"0"},{"dateTime":"2017-05-05","value":"0"},{"dateTime":"2017-05-06","value":"0"},{"dateTime":"2017-05-07","value":"0"},{"dateTime":"2017-05-08","value":"0"},{"dateTime":"2017-05-09","value":"0"},{"dateTime":"2017-05-10","value":"0"},
{"dateTime":"2017-05-11","value":"0"},{"dateTime":"2017-05-12","value":"0"},{"dateTime":"2017-05-13","value":"0"},{"dateTime":"2017-05-14","value":"0"},{"dateTime":"2017-05-15","value":"0"},{"dateTime":"2017-05-16","value":"0"},{"dateTime":"2017-05-17","value":"0"},{"dateTime":"2017-05-18","value":"0"},{"dateTime":"2017-05-19","value":"0"},{"dateTime":"2017-05-20","value":"0"},
{"dateTime":"2017-05-21","value":"0"},{"dateTime":"2017-05-22","value":"0"},{"dateTime":"2017-05-23","value":"0"},{"dateTime":"2017-05-24","value":"0"},{"dateTime":"2017-05-25","value":"0"},{"dateTime":"2017-05-26","value":"0"},{"dateTime":"2017-05-27","value":"0"},{"dateTime":"2017-05-28","value":"0"},{"dateTime":"2017-05-29","value":"0"},{"dateTime":"2017-05-30","value":"0"},{"dateTime":"2017-05-31","value":"0"},
{"dateTime":"2017-06-01","value":"0"},{"dateTime":"2017-06-02","value":"0"},{"dateTime":"2017-06-03","value":"0"},{"dateTime":"2017-06-04","value":"0"},{"dateTime":"2017-06-05","value":"0"},{"dateTime":"2017-06-06","value":"0"},{"dateTime":"2017-06-07","value":"0"},{"dateTime":"2017-06-08","value":"0"},{"dateTime":"2017-06-09","value":"0"},{"dateTime":"2017-06-10","value":"0"},
{"dateTime":"2017-06-11","value":"0"},{"dateTime":"2017-06-12","value":"0"},{"dateTime":"2017-06-13","value":"0"},{"dateTime":"2017-06-14","value":"0"},{"dateTime":"2017-06-15","value":"0"},{"dateTime":"2017-06-16","value":"0"},{"dateTime":"2017-06-17","value":"0"},{"dateTime":"2017-06-18","value":"0"},{"dateTime":"2017-06-19","value":"0"},{"dateTime":"2017-06-20","value":"0"},
{"dateTime":"2017-06-21","value":"0"},{"dateTime":"2017-06-22","value":"0"},{"dateTime":"2017-06-23","value":"0"},{"dateTime":"2017-06-24","value":"0"},{"dateTime":"2017-06-25","value":"0"},{"dateTime":"2017-06-26","value":"0"},{"dateTime":"2017-06-27","value":"0"},{"dateTime":"2017-06-28","value":"0"},{"dateTime":"2017-06-29","value":"0"},{"dateTime":"2017-06-30","value":"0"}
,{"dateTime":"2017-07-01","value":"0"},{"dateTime":"2017-07-02","value":"0"},{"dateTime":"2017-07-03","value":"0"},{"dateTime":"2017-07-04","value":"0"},{"dateTime":"2017-07-05","value":"0"},{"dateTime":"2017-07-06","value":"0"},{"dateTime":"2017-07-07","value":"0"},{"dateTime":"2017-07-08","value":"0"},{"dateTime":"2017-07-09","value":"0"},{"dateTime":"2017-07-10","value":"0"},
{"dateTime":"2017-07-11","value":"0"},{"dateTime":"2017-07-12","value":"0"},{"dateTime":"2017-07-13","value":"0"},{"dateTime":"2017-07-14","value":"0"},{"dateTime":"2017-07-15","value":"0"},{"dateTime":"2017-07-16","value":"0"},{"dateTime":"2017-07-17","value":"0"},{"dateTime":"2017-07-18","value":"0"},{"dateTime":"2017-07-19","value":"0"},{"dateTime":"2017-07-20","value":"0"},
{"dateTime":"2017-07-21","value":"0"},{"dateTime":"2017-07-22","value":"0"},{"dateTime":"2017-07-23","value":"0"},{"dateTime":"2017-07-24","value":"0"},{"dateTime":"2017-07-25","value":"0"},{"dateTime":"2017-07-26","value":"0"},{"dateTime":"2017-07-27","value":"0"},{"dateTime":"2017-07-28","value":"0"},{"dateTime":"2017-07-29","value":"0"},{"dateTime":"2017-07-30","value":"0"},{"dateTime":"2017-07-31","value":"0"},
{"dateTime":"2017-08-01","value":"0"},{"dateTime":"2017-08-02","value":"0"},{"dateTime":"2017-08-03","value":"0"},{"dateTime":"2017-08-04","value":"0"},{"dateTime":"2017-08-05","value":"0"},{"dateTime":"2017-08-06","value":"0"},{"dateTime":"2017-08-07","value":"0"},{"dateTime":"2017-08-08","value":"0"},{"dateTime":"2017-08-09","value":"0"},{"dateTime":"2017-08-10","value":"0"},
{"dateTime":"2017-08-11","value":"0"},{"dateTime":"2017-08-12","value":"0"},{"dateTime":"2017-08-13","value":"0"},{"dateTime":"2017-08-14","value":"0"},{"dateTime":"2017-08-15","value":"0"},{"dateTime":"2017-08-16","value":"0"},{"dateTime":"2017-08-17","value":"0"},{"dateTime":"2017-08-18","value":"0"},{"dateTime":"2017-08-19","value":"0"},{"dateTime":"2017-08-20","value":"0"},
{"dateTime":"2017-08-21","value":"0"},{"dateTime":"2017-08-22","value":"0"},{"dateTime":"2017-08-23","value":"0"},{"dateTime":"2017-08-24","value":"0"},{"dateTime":"2017-08-25","value":"0"},{"dateTime":"2017-08-26","value":"0"},{"dateTime":"2017-08-27","value":"0"},{"dateTime":"2017-08-28","value":"0"},{"dateTime":"2017-08-29","value":"0"},{"dateTime":"2017-08-30","value":"0"},{"dateTime":"2017-08-31","value":"0"},
{"dateTime":"2017-09-01","value":"0"},{"dateTime":"2017-09-02","value":"0"},{"dateTime":"2017-09-03","value":"0"},{"dateTime":"2017-09-04","value":"0"},{"dateTime":"2017-09-05","value":"0"},{"dateTime":"2017-09-06","value":"0"},{"dateTime":"2017-09-07","value":"0"},{"dateTime":"2017-09-08","value":"0"},{"dateTime":"2017-09-09","value":"0"},{"dateTime":"2017-09-10","value":"0"},
{"dateTime":"2017-09-11","value":"0"},{"dateTime":"2017-09-12","value":"0"},{"dateTime":"2017-09-13","value":"0"},{"dateTime":"2017-09-14","value":"0"},{"dateTime":"2017-09-15","value":"0"},{"dateTime":"2017-09-16","value":"0"},{"dateTime":"2017-09-17","value":"0"},{"dateTime":"2018-01-10","value":"0"},
{"dateTime":"2018-01-11","value":"4918"},{"dateTime":"2018-01-12","value":"1381"},{"dateTime":"2018-01-13","value":"2038"},{"dateTime":"2018-01-14","value":"1273"},{"dateTime":"2018-01-15","value":"10607"},{"dateTime":"2018-01-16","value":"11708"},{"dateTime":"2018-01-17","value":"11993"},{"dateTime":"2018-01-18","value":"12389"},{"dateTime":"2018-01-19","value":"8794"},{"dateTime":"2018-01-20","value":"8546"},
{"dateTime":"2018-01-21","value":"13090"},{"dateTime":"2018-01-22","value":"12357"},{"dateTime":"2018-01-23","value":"12742"},{"dateTime":"2018-01-24","value":"11193"},{"dateTime":"2018-01-25","value":"16721"},{"dateTime":"2018-01-26","value":"12119"},{"dateTime":"2018-01-27","value":"1153"},{"dateTime":"2018-01-28","value":"11387"},{"dateTime":"2018-01-29","value":"11153"}]}

 

 

 

 

Best Answer
0 Votes

@MobileRez can you please PM to me your app id so I can take a closer look at what's going on?

Best Answer
0 Votes

okay so its not randomly working again... not sure why but still returning all the extra data...

Best Answer
0 Votes

@MobileRez interesting. Ok, so one thing I can assure you with is that we have not changed anything since yesterday on our end as far as I know.

Best Answer
0 Votes
Sure,

Also do you have to sync your device data though the app or can the Ionic
fo it it's self via the wifi... The Android app is really eating up my
battery
Best Answer
0 Votes

@MobileRez I suggest to ask this question at this forum space: https://community.fitbit.com/t5/Android-App/bd-p/android

Best Answer
0 Votes

Okay I will do that after I do some testing. If you need it I can send you the code for the entire app I am working in as it will be open source once I'm done.

 

However the question about the device basically comes down to " do I need to pair it with a mobile device to sync data" 

Best Answer
0 Votes